**NO CopyRight infringement intended; only love and admiring for the wonderful Jack Bruce!** Track from Jack Bruce’s 1969 solo debut-album “Songs for a Tailor“. Track listing: 1. Never Tell Your Mother She’s Out of Tune 2. Theme for an Imaginary Western 3. Tickets to Water Falls 4. Weird of Hermiston 5. Rope Ladder to the Moon 6. The Ministry of Bag 7. He the Richmond 8. Boston Ball Game 1967 9. To Isengard 10. The Clearout Personnel on the album (off Wikipedia): Performance: Harry Beckett -- trumpet Jack Bruce -- organ, bass guitar, acoustic guitar, piano, cello, vocals Dick Heckstall-Smith -- soprano saxophone, tenor saxophone Jon Hiseman -- drums Henry Lowther (incorrectly identified as “Henry Lather“ on early editions of the album) -- trumpet John Marshall -- drums George Harrison -- guitar on “Never Tell Your Mother She’s Out Of Tune“ (credited as L’Angelo Misterioso) John Mumford -- trombone Felix Pappalardi -- percussion, vocals, acoustic guitar Chris Spedding -- electric guitar Art Themen -- soprano saxophone, tenor saxophone Production: Jack Bruce -- arranger Andy Johns -- engineer Felix Pappalardi -- producer Roger Phillip -- photography John Tobler -- liner notes
